    • College Student Commits Suicide.
      Ray HERRING an assistant in the office of the State Teacher's College whose home is in Canada, committed suicide last night in his room at the home of J. D. Porter, 814 Twelfth St. The motive is unknown. Coroner Church is investigating.

      When HERRING did not arrive at the office this morning at the appointed time an investigation followed. Mrs. Potter found him dead on the bed.

      Suicide Possibly Caused by Old Love Affair.
      Death of Ray HERRING Still Unexplained.
      Despondency over unrequited affection advance as only reason.

      That despondency over a love affair was the chief motive which prompted Ray HERRING, 25 years old, to commit suicide Wednesday night by shooting himself with a revolver in the right temple, in his room at the J. D. Porter home 814 Twelfth St., is the belief of those who had been thrown in contact with him. A note was left by HERRING, which said that he was tired of this world and was going to leave it. He requested that he be buried in Greeley.

      Wednesday night HERRING had come in about 10 o'clock and spent several minutes talking to roomer David Parker. At the time he seemed cheerful and joked with Parker. About midnight, Parker said that he heard a shot but thought that it came from outside and did not pay any attention to it.

      His brother, Reginald HERRING, of Gill, was notified and came to Greeley yesterday afternoon. He could give no reason for his brother's rash act.

      The body is being held at the Macy for his parents at Murray Harbour, Prince Edward Island, Canada. An uncle, Dr. D. D. HUGH, of the college, who is in Orlando, California was also notified.
      (Daily Tribune)

    • "He died at age 22, and is buried in Block 7, Lot 35, Space 207. Cause of death was attributed to a gunshot wound in head, self-inflicted. Macy Funeral Home was the mortuary, which is still in existence today as Allnutt Funeral Service, Macy Chapel. Ray has an upright, rather tall granite marker inscribed: Ray Herring, 1891 -1914". (Burial records)
